This show is light-years beyond boring. The premise (basically Law & Order but with both sides represented in the same family) definitely had potential, but the writers and performers here seem intent on being as dull and lifeless as possible. Even Tom Selleck's considerable talents are almost completely wasted here...and it doesn't help that he looks nothing like the rest of the clan! About the only half-interesting character is the Leah Remini-lookalike cop, and she wasn't even around until like season 3.
